The 1610 dual-head automatic mutual transfer cutting machine is a practical and high-efficiency laser equipment specially designed for mass cutting and engraving work. The model name 1610 means it has a working size of 1600mm by 1000mm, which is a common and flexible table size for most workshop production needs. Different from ordinary single-head laser machines, this machine is equipped with two laser heads that can work independently or cooperate automatically. It is widely used for processing fabric, leather, acrylic, wood crafts, paper products and other common non-metal materials.
The biggest advantage of the dual-head design is faster production speed. The two heads can cut two identical patterns at the same time, or work separately in different areas of the table without conflicting with each other. For large orders and repeated crafts, it nearly doubles the working output compared with traditional single-head machines. The automatic mutual transfer system makes the two heads move smoothly and intelligently, avoiding collision and saving material space through reasonable layout.

Product Description:

When it comes to material adaptability, CO2 laser engravers excel. It is capable of engraving a variety of materials, including wood, acrylic, fabric, leather, paper, plastic, glass, ceramics, and more. Whether it is soft fabric or hard glass, it can present exquisite engraving effects under its action, which makes it extremely practical in industries such as handicraft production, advertising signage, packaging and printing.
High engraving accuracy is a distinctive feature of CO2 laser engraving machines. Its laser beam focuses on a very small spot, enabling precise engraving of fine lines and complex patterns, with a minimum line width of up to the micron level. This is an indispensable advantage for products that require extremely high details, such as the logo of precision instruments, the pattern of jewelry, etc., and can effectively improve the quality and added value of the product.
In terms of efficiency, CO2 laser engraving machines are also quite competitive. Its engraving speed is fast, and it can complete a large number of processing tasks in a short period of time, and the processing process is continuous and stable, reducing the time of manual intervention. Compared with the traditional mechanical engraving method, it greatly shortens the production cycle, improves production efficiency, and is suitable for the needs of mass production.
Ease of operation and maintenance is also a highlight. The equipment is usually equipped with a user-friendly interface and automated control system, allowing operators to get started quickly with simple training, reducing the requirements for operator skill levels. At the same time, its structure is relatively simple, with few moving parts, low wear, and daily maintenance is mainly simple work such as regular cleaning of optical components, reducing maintenance costs and downtime.
In addition, CO2 laser engraving machines also have the advantage of environmentally friendly processing processes. There will be no large amount of dust and noise pollution during the engraving process, and there is no need to use auxiliary materials such as cutting fluid, which is conducive to maintaining a clean working environment and is in line with the concept of modern green production.
